简介
到目前为止,Jboot 已经开源超过了 5 年的时间,迭代了 200+ 个版本,已经被超过 1000+ 公司在使用,其中包含了多个知名的上市公司,我们了解到的多个使用 Jboot 开发的产品,用户量超过 1亿 以上。
Jboot v3.10.0 的发布,主要是带来了自研的 API 文档生成工具。
目前市面上的 API 文档工具生成,有非常多的弊端,就拿大名鼎鼎的 Swagger 对比 Jboot 而言。
配置对比
Swagger:
@ApiOperation(value="更新用户详细信息", notes="...")@ApiImplicitParams({@ApiImplicitParam(name = "id", value = "用户ID", required = true, dataType = "Long"),@ApiImplicitParam(name = "user", value = "用户详细实体user", required = true, dataType = "User")})@RequestMapping(value="/{id}", method=RequestMethod.PUT)public String putUser(@PathVariable Long id, @RequestBody User user) {User u = users.get(id);u.setName(user.getName());u.setAge(user.getAge());users.put(id, u);return "success";}
Jboot:
@ApiOper(value="更新用户详细信息", notes="...")public String putUser(@ApiPara('用户ID')Long id, @ApiPara('用户详细实体use')@JsonBody User user) {User u = users.get(id);u.setName(user.getName());u.setAge(user.getAge());users.put(id, u);return "success";}
预览
地址:/JbootProjects/jboot
推荐一个超级简单 Java 图形验证码模块
分享一个支付大屏实时监控数据平台
推荐一款清爽的实时监控大屏附安装教程
大屏监控 Metabase 集成到 Java 项目
一个超牛逼的 Java 文件在线预览项目
如何保障消息100%投递成功、消息幂等性
技术人,做的越多你才能走的更远
传统功夫,点到为止,这次不搞偷袭!
小清新前后端分离后台管理系统
一个开源免费的车牌识别训练实战项目
霸气分享74款绚丽的监控大屏
一个基于Vue3.x的数据可视化大屏项目
推荐一款基于Vue的电商级海报生成器
SpringBoot 的接口快速开发框架
SpringBoot + Vue 的智能停车场管理平台
后台回复「停车场」即可获取
如果觉得《JBoot 全网上最好用的 API 文档工具》对你有帮助,请点赞、收藏,并留下你的观点哦!